John Hess Softball Field Complex Local Area Guide
Event & Visitor Overview – John Hess Softball Field Complex
The site hosts practices, weekend tournaments, league play, and one-off events focused on softball across youth, high school and adult amateur levels. Typical visitors include players, coaches, umpires, and accompanying family members or team staff, with a steady stream of parents and volunteers on game days. Many trips are organized around bracket play, season-opening series, or end-of-season tournaments, so attendance is driven by scheduled competitions and team travel rather than casual drop-in use. Regional teams and weekend organizers often plan multi-game visits that shape arrival and parking patterns.
Day-of flowGame & Event Day Rhythm
Event days usually begin early, with warm-ups and infield work before the first scheduled game and extended bullpen and batting practice windows at fields in use. Tournament formats create predictable pacing: pool play in the morning and early afternoon, followed by elimination rounds and final games later in the day. Downtime between games is common, so families and teams spread out gear, rest, and light meals on-site. Game finishes often occur in the late afternoon or early evening during weekend tournaments, and coaches typically coordinate brief pre-game meetings and quick post-game debriefs on the sidelines.
Getting thereTravel & Arrival Patterns
Most attendees drive in from the surrounding region, arriving the morning of events for single-day schedules and arriving the night before for multi-day tournaments or long-distance travel. Arrival volumes rise noticeably ahead of the first pitch, and there is another concentrated movement when elimination-game schedules conclude. Teams with early slots tend to stage equipment and warming routines on-site well before crowds build. Departures are staggered but often cluster immediately after final games, so planners should expect short peaks of traffic as families and teams consolidate gear and leave.
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
Seasonal swings influence comfort and scheduling: spring and early summer play windows bring variable conditions with cool mornings, midday sun, and potential rain interruptions. Wet weather can delay or compress game windows, while strong winds affect fly balls and require attention to loose equipment. Layers are helpful for early starts and evening cool-downs, and visitors commonly bring rain protection for both people and gear during forecast uncertainty. Sun protection and hydration are practical considerations for long tournament days with limited shade.
